Everwinter Classes
Join us for a magical evening of learning and fun. We’re upgrading our class system in a big way this year.
Martin Orlando
Who Needs a Paintbrush Anyway? Army Painting FastTrack
Attendees will learn about elementary color theory, and how to get a gaming army painted quickly in a low-hassle fashion. There will be a Q&A after the demonstration.
How to Paint Black & White without using Black or White
This Seminar will cover advanced application of color theory, understanding the properties of color saturation, and universal shadow colors in gaming miniatures. Students will paint a portion of the miniature along with the instructor. There will be a Q&A session after the paint along.
Matthew Cantor
Painting Better Faces
Learn how to paint more expressive faces for tabletop miniatures through layering techniques. We will explore different tones to add visual interest. We will also show how to apply glazes to add color variety to a face and bring it to life.
Intro to Non-Metallic Metal
Learn the basics behind non metallic metal and will have the opportunity to paint a basic metal shape such as a sword or pauldron. We will discuss what tones to use for different types of metal, light contrast in metal, and basic highlight placement. We will also work on using layering and glazes to achieve smooth blends/transitions.
